Transaction 012a89f321764bbd80b369f584a6ea06993537f777130e41ca5d264d9b064048
1 Input
1 Output
-
012a89f321764bbd80b369f584a6ea06993537f777130e41ca5d264d9b064048:0
- value
- 775957
- script pubkey
- OP_0 OP_PUSHBYTES_20 50e1e570c0fbf050eba2b3b3d9fb49b17f15159d
- address
- bc1q2rs72uxql0c9p6azkwean76fk9l329vacnm736